@charset "UTF-8";
/* CSS Document */

/************ Global Styles ***************/

img, a#addToFriends, a#sendMessage, a#viewAllVideos, a#addToFavorites, a#forwardToFriends, a#viewAllPhotos, #secret_about_logo {
	behavior: url('http://creative.myspace.com/design/myspace/iepngfix/iepngfix.htc');
}
table#mainLayout, #track1, h4 span, h2 span, h1 span, #secret_contact li a span {
	display: none;
}
html, iframe {
	padding: 0 !important;
	margin: 0 !important;
}
*, div, img {
	padding: 0;
	margin: 0;
	border: 0;
	list-style: none;
}
.clear {
	clear: both;
	font-size: 0pt;
	height: 0pt;
}
.nobg {
	background: none !important;
}
table, tbody, td {
	border: 0 !important;
	padding: 0 !important;
	margin: 0;
}
body#profile {
	background: #fef3bc;
	font: normal 11px arial;
	cursor: default;
	overflow-x: hidden;
}
#secret_showbody {
	background: #fef3bc;
	float: left;
	_display: inline;
	width: 100%;
	padding: 30px 0 0 0;
}
h3 {
	width: auto;
	height: 22px;
	display: block;
	float: left;
	font-size: 17px;
	font-weight: normal;
	text-transform: uppercase;
	color: #fff;
	background-color: #000;
	margin: 0 0 26px;
	padding: 3px 7px 0;
	*padding-bottom: 1px;
}
h3 span {
	color: #f1bb00;
}
/************ Header/Footer ***************/

/* Hide Google Bar */
div#header_search {
	display:none;
}
#header {
	margin-top: 0!important;
	padding-top: 0!important;
	width: 900px!important;
	background-color: #000!important;
}
#headerTable tbody tr td {
	background: transparent!important;
	padding-left:0px!important;
	margin-top: 0!important;
	padding-top: 0!important;
}
#headerWrap * {
	background: transparent !important;
}
#topnav {
	filter: none !important;
}
#topnav ul li a small {
	color: #777 !important;
}
#topnav ul li a:hover small {
	color: #fff !important;
}
div#topnav {
	position:absolute;
	width: 900px;
	height: 28px;
	margin:0;
	top: 9px;
	padding: 0;
	background-color: transparent!important;
	color: #6f542e;
	font-size: 10px;
}
div#topnav a {
	color: #fff!important;
}
#subnav ul {
	background: #fef3bc!important;
	color: #000!important;
	border-width: 1px!important;
	border-style: solid!important;
	border-color: #000!important;
	font-size: 10px;
}
#subnav ul li, #subnav a {
	color: #000!important;
	border-width: 0!important;
	border-style: none!important;
	border-color: #000!important;
}
#subnav a:hover {
	text-decoration: underline!important;
	background: #fff!important;
}

/************ Header/Footer link styles ***************/

div#header a, div#topnav a, div#footer a {
	color:#fff;
	text-transform: lowercase;
}
div#header a:hover, div#topnav a:hover, div#footer a:hover {
	color:#fff;
}
/* Divider Colors and Positioning for Footer */
div#footer {
	width:900px;
	margin: 0 auto;
	color:#a8b5b9;
	font-size:11px;
}
div#footer a, u {
	color:#000;
	text-decoration: none!important;
	font-weight: normal;
}
div#footer a:hover {
	color: #000;
	text-decoration: underline!important;
}

/************ Wrap ***************/

#wrap {
	width: 100%;
	padding: 0 !important;
	margin: 0 !important;
	text-align: center;
}
div.wrapage {
	width: 900px;
	margin: 0 auto;
	display: block;
	text-align: center;
}

/************ Header Section ***************/

#secret_header {
	height: 59px;
	width: 100%;
	background: url('http://creative.myspacecdn.com/mx/secretshows/v1/images/hbg.jpg') 0 0 repeat-x #0c0c0c;
	float: left;
	_display: inline;
	margin-top:0px;
}
#secret_header_links {
	margin: 17px 0 0 10px;
	padding: 0;
	width: auto;
	height: 18px;
	color: #fff;
	float: left;
	_display: inline;
}
#profile_url h5 {
	display: none;
}
#profile_url {
	width: 190px;
	position:absolute;
	top: 33px;
	left: 50%;
	margin-left: 280px;
	font-size:10px;
	color:#777;
}
#profile_url a {
	color: #777;
}
#profile_url a:hover {
	color: #777;
}
#secret_header_links a, #secret_header_links a:link, #secret_header_links a:active, #secret_header_links a:visited {
	color: #fff;
	text-decoration: underline;
}
#secret_header_links a:hover {
	text-decoration: none;
}

/************ International Bar ***************/

#inttab {
	width: 208px;
	height: 32px;
	background: url('http://creative.myspacecdn.com/mx/secretshows/v1/images/internationaltab.gif') 0 0 no-repeat;
	margin: 0 0 0 692px;
	display: block;
	outline: none;
}
#intbar {
	width: 100%;
	background: url('http://creative.myspacecdn.com/mx/secretshows/v1/images/intbg.jpg') 0 0 repeat-x;
	height: 45px;
	float: left;
}
#intbar ul {
	list-style: none;
	padding: 0 0 0 45px;
	margin: 0 auto;
	width: 990px;
}
#intbar ul li {
	float: left;
	background: url('http://creative.myspacecdn.com/mx/secretshows/v1/images/libg.gif') 100% 1px no-repeat;
}
#intbar ul li a {
	display: block;
	width: auto;
	height: 45px;
	color: #fff;
	text-decoration: none;
	padding: 0 20px 0 36px;
	line-height: 42px;
	background-image:url('http://creative.myspacecdn.com/mx/secretshows/v1/images/flags.gif');
	background-repeat: no-repeat;
	text-indent: 10px;
}
#intbar ul li a:hover {
	text-decoration: underline;
}
a#i_us {
	background-position: 13px -9px;
}
a#i_uk {
	background-position: 13px -69px;
}
a#i_au {
	background-position: 13px -129px;
}
a#i_jp {
	background-position: 13px -188px;
}
a#i_fr {
	background-position: 13px -247px;
}
a#i_de {
	background-position: 13px -306px;
}
a#i_ca {
	background-position: 13px -365px;
}
a#i_it {
	background-position: 13px -424px;
}
a#i_mx {
	background-position: 13px -483px;
}

/************ About Section ***************/

#secret_about {
	width: 100%;
	background: #ffe100 url('http://creative.myspacecdn.com/mx/secretshows/v1/images/aboutbg.jpg') 0 0 repeat-x;
	float: left;
	_display: inline;
	padding-bottom: 14px;
}
#secret_about_logo {
	float: left;
	_display: inline;
	width: 255px;
	height: 201px;
	background: url('http://creative.myspacecdn.com/mx/secretshows/images/sslogo.png') 0 0 no-repeat;
	border-right: 1px solid #deac00;
}
#secret_about_text {
	float: left;
	_display: inline;
	width: 596px;
	margin: 0 0 0 44px;
}
#secret_about_text h3 {
	width: auto;
	height: 24px;
	display: block;
	float: left;
	font-size: 18px;
	font-weight: normal;
	text-transform: uppercase;
	color: #fff;
	background-color: #000;
	margin: 0 0 26px;
	padding: 5px 8px 0;
	*padding-bottom: 3px;
}
#secret_about_text p {
	font-size: 14px;
	line-height: 28px;
	text-align: justify;
}

/************ Contact Section ***************/

#secret_contact {
	width: 100%;
	background: url('http://creative.myspacecdn.com/mx/secretshows/v1/images/contactbg.gif') 0 0 repeat-x;
	float: left;
	font-size: 13px;
	_display: inline;
}
#secret_contact a#addToFriends {
	width: 142px;
	height: 33px;
 *height: 51px;
	padding: 18px 0 0 8px;
	color: #000;
	float: left;
	text-decoration: underline;
	display: block;
	background: url('http://creative.myspacecdn.com/mx/secretshows/images/contact_bullet.png') no-repeat;
}
#secret_contact a:hover#addToFriends {
	background-color: #fff;
	text-decoration: none;
}
#secret_contact a#sendMessage {
	width: 144px;
	height: 33px;
 *height: 51px;
	padding: 18px 0 0 8px;
	color: #000;
	float: left;
	text-decoration: underline;
	display: block;
	background: url('http://creative.myspacecdn.com/mx/secretshows/images/contact_bullet.png') no-repeat;
}
#secret_contact a:hover#sendMessage {
	background-color: #fff;
	text-decoration: none;
}
#secret_contact a#addToFavorites {
	width: 160px;
	height: 33px;
 *height: 51px;
	padding: 18px 0 0 8px;
	color: #000;
	float: left;
	text-decoration: underline;
	display: block;
	background: url('http://creative.myspacecdn.com/mx/secretshows/images/contact_bullet.png') no-repeat;
}
#secret_contact a:hover#addToFavorites {
	background-color: #fff;
	text-decoration: none;
}
#secret_contact a#forwardToFriends {
	width: 132px;
	height: 33px;
 *height: 51px;
	padding: 18px 0 0 8px;
	color: #000;
	float: left;
	text-decoration: underline;
	display: block;
	background: url('http://creative.myspacecdn.com/mx/secretshows/images/contact_bullet.png') no-repeat;
}
#secret_contact a:hover#forwardToFriends {
	background-color: #fff;
	text-decoration: none;
}
#secret_contact a#viewAllPhotos {
	width: 112px;
	height: 33px;
 *height: 51px;
	padding: 18px 0 0 8px;
	color: #000;
	float: left;
	text-decoration: underline;
	display: block;
	background: url('http://creative.myspacecdn.com/mx/secretshows/images/contact_bullet.png') no-repeat;
}
#secret_contact a:hover#viewAllPhotos {
	background-color: #fff;
	text-decoration: none;
}
#secret_contact a#viewAllVideos {
	width: 126px;
	height: 33px;
 *height: 51px;
	padding: 18px 0 0 4px;
	color: #000;
	float: left;
	text-decoration: underline;
	display: block;
	background: url('http://creative.myspacecdn.com/mx/secretshows/images/contact_bullet.png') no-repeat;
}
#secret_contact a:hover#viewAllVideos {
	background-color: #fff;
	text-decoration: none;
}

/************ Recap Section ***************/

#show_recap {
	float: left;
	_display: inline;
	width: 526px;
}
#show_recap #bandlogo {
	float: right;
	_display: inline;
	margin: 0;
	position: relative;
}
#show_recap h4 {
	font-size: 14px;
	float: left;
	_display: inline;
	margin: -20px 0 0 0;
	padding: 0;
	font-weight: normal;
	display: block;
}
#show_recap p {
	text-align: left;
	font-size: 13px;
	line-height: 21px;
	text-align: justify;
	padding: 0;
	margin: 0;
}
#show_recap .root p img {
	margin: 6px 11px 0 0;
}
.root a {
	font-weight: bold;
	color: #000;
	text-decoration: underline;
}
.root a:hover {
	text-decoration: none;
}
.root {
	position:relative;
	height: 450px;
	width: 489px;
	margin: 10px 0 0 0;
	padding: 0;
}
.thumb {
	position: absolute;
	height: 110px;
	width: 14px;
	left: 0 !important;
	margin-left: 556px;
	margin-top: -65px;
}
.up, .dn {
	position: absolute;
	left: 0 !important;
	margin-left: 554px;
}
.up a, .up a img, .dn a, .dn a img, .thumb a, .thumb a img {
	border: 0;
}
.up {
	margin-top: -70px;
}
.dn {
	margin-top: 33px;
}
.scrollContainer {
	position: absolute;
	left: 2px;
	top: 19px;
	width: 489px;
	height: 450px;
	clip: rect(0 467 200 0);
	overflow: auto;
}
.scrollContent {
	position: absolute;
	left: 0px;
	top: 0px;
	width: 100px;
	padding: 0;
}
#scrollrail {
	position: absolute;
	height: 510px;
	width: 1px;
	border-right: 1px solid #eac748;
	margin-left: 561px;
	margin-top: -70px;
}

/************ Poster Section ***************/

#show_poster {
	float: right;
	_display: inline;
	width: 300px;
	margin-bottom:10px;
}
#show_poster img {
	margin-top: -14px;
}
#secret_player {
	margin: 13px 0 10px 0;
	float: left;
	_display: inline;
}
#show_poster h5 {
	font-weight: normal;
	margin: 0;
	padding: 0;
}
#show_poster a {
	color: #000;
	font-style: italic;
	font-weight: normal;
	text-decoration: none;
}
#show_poster a:hover {
	text-decoration: underline;
}
#show_poster #posterSlide {
	margin: -16px 0 4px;
}

/************ Photo Gallery ***************/

#show_gallery {
	width: 895px;
	float: left;
	_display: inline;
	height: 238px;
	margin: 30px 0;
}

/************ Archive Section ***************/

#show_archive {
	float: left;
	_display: inline;
	width: 100%;
	background: url('http://creative.myspacecdn.com/mx/secretshows/v1/images/posterbg.gif') 0 0 repeat-x #fef3bc;
	height: 252px;
	margin: 70px 0 0 0;
}
#scrollable1 ul {
	list-style: none;
	margin: 0 0 0 5px;
	padding: 0;
	white-space: nowrap;
	width: 1600px;
}
#scrollable1 li {
	float: left;
	_display: inline;
	margin: 0 13px 0 0;
	white-space: nowrap;
}
#scrollable1 {
	float: left;
	_display: inline;
	width: 895px;
	height: 148px;
	overflow: hidden;
	white-space: nowrap;
	line-height: 16px;
}
#handle1 {
	width: 15px;
	height: 20px;
	background-color: #f00;
	cursor: move;
}
#track2 {
	position: absolute;
	clear: both;
	width: 900px;
	float: left;
	height: 15px;
	margin-top: 10px;
	background-color: transparent;
	border-bottom: 1px solid #ebc94d;
}
#handle2 {
	position: absolute;
	width: 20px;
	height: 20px;
	margin-top: 5px;
	background-color: #f00;
	cursor: move;
	background: transparent url('http://creative.myspacecdn.com/mx/secretshows/v1/images/up.gif') no-repeat top left;
}

/************ Modules ***************/

#profile_friends .heading, #profile_comments .heading, #profile_forums .heading .left {
	width: 900px;
	height: 17px;
	color: #f1bb00;
	text-transform: uppercase;
	font-size: 17px;
	font-weight: normal;
	background: #000;
	padding: 3px 0 7px 7px;
	*padding: 4px 0 3px 7px;
	margin: 40px auto 8px;
}
#profile_friends {
	width: 900px;
	margin: 0 auto 0 auto;
	text-align: left;
	color: #000;
}
#profile_friends .friend {
	width: 126px;
	margin: 15px 0 10px 0;
}
#profile_comments a img, #profile_friends .friend a img {
	margin-top: 3px;
	border: 1px solid #000;
}
#profile_comments a:hover img, #profile_friends .friend a:hover img {
	border: 1px dotted #000;
}
#profile_comments {
	width: 900px;
	margin: 0 auto 60px auto;
	text-align: left;
	color: #000;
	line-height: 18px;
}
/* Style for Date Above Friend Comments */  
div#profile_comments .cols h4 {
	color:#333;
	font-size:11px;
	padding:2px 3px;
	margin-top:15px;
	margin-bottom: 4px;
	background: url('http://creative.myspacecdn.com/mx/secretshows/images/date_bg.jpg') repeat-x;
}
#profile_comments table {
	margin-top: 10px;
}
#profile_friends a, #profile_comments a, #profile_forums a {
	color: #000;
	font-size: 11px;
	font-weight: bold;
	text-decoration: none;
}
#profile_friends a:hover, #profile_comments a:hover, #profile_forums a:hover {
	text-decoration: underline;
}
#profile_friends .redlink {
	display: block;
	float: right;
	_display: inline;
	margin: 10px 1.3px 0;
	text-decoration: none;
	font-size: 11px;
}
#profile_friends .redlink:hover {
	text-decoration: underline;
}
#profile_friends span {
	font-size: 14px;
	font-style: italic;
}
#profile_friends .redtext {
	font-weight: normal;
}
#profile_forums {
	width: 900px;
	margin: 0 auto 0 auto;
	text-align: left;
	color: #000;
}
#profile_forums td a {
	font-size: 10px;
}
#profile_forums th {
	font-size: 11px;
	line-height: 35px;
	font-weight: normal;
	width: auto;
}
#profile_forums .left {
	width: 25px;
	height: 25px;
}
#profile_forums h5 a {
	text-decoration: none;
}
#profile_forums h5 a:hover {
	text-decoration: underline;
}

/************ IE Hacks ***************/

*html #secret_header, *html #secret_about, *html #secret_contact {
	margin-top: -2px;
}
*html #secret_contact ul {
	margin-left: 16px;
}
*html #scroll0Container {
	margin-left: -15px;
}
*html #scrollrail {
	margin-left: 300px;
}
*html .thumb {
	margin-left: 538px;
}
*html .up, *html .dn {
	margin-left: 536px;
}
*html #track2 {
	margin: 10px auto 0 -450px;
	float: left;
}
*html #intbar ul li a {
	width: 1%;
	white-space: nowrap;
}
*html #intbar ul {
	display: inline;
	padding: 0;
	white-space: nowrap;
}
#profile_miniplayer {
	position: absolute;
	width:300px!important;
	height: 51px;
	top: 860px;
	margin-left: 605px;
}
*html #profile_miniplayer {
	margin-left: 156px;
	top: 860px;
}
#profile_friends .friend a, #profile_comments th a {
	text-transform: lowercase !important;
}
#australia_leaderboard {
	margin-top: 5px;
}
